The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, National Center of Health Statistics (NCHS), Division of Vital Statistics, intends to award fifty-seven separate sole source firm fixed price awards to the fifty states, the District of Columbia, New York City, American Samoa, Guam, Northern Mariana Islands, Puerto Rico, and the Virgin Islands to continue collection of information data to establish, maintain, and operate the National Death Index and to assure the qualitative reliability and timely availablity of those data for the upcoming performance period.
The National Death Index (NDI) is operated by the National Center for Health Statistics (NCHS) to fulfill its legislatively mandated mission to procure national vital statistics based on data from the Nation's birth, fetal death, marriage, and divorce records. Each State or Territory has, by law, the sole and exclusive authority to collect and record birth, death, and fetal death events occuring within its borders.
As the sole entity authorized to and engaged in the collection of vital statistics information, each State or Territory is uniquely and solely capable of providing requisite services.
